The added guards to flight paths are bugged on many levels.
1. They usually are yellow, which means friendly people to that flight path can accidentally attack them when running by.
2. They spawn out of warmode via proximity.
3. They do too little damage.
A 40 man raid should be wiped in 30 seconds or less if triggering guards at a flight point.

On my server in vanilla, it was overwhelmingly alliance (not balanced). Flight paths weren't camped nearly as much because there were guards around flight paths who were incredibly strong. This is something I wish they would bring back, with better leashing to prevent the guards from being kited to places they shouldn't be and causing chaos. Though it kind of ruins immersion a bit when a common FP guard is miles stronger than the player character. Especially now, as our player character has risen to incredible levels of strength and prestige compared to the average guard around azeroth, but I think it's a worthwhile compromise to keep FPs and certain quest locations less campable.
